1.Multidimensional analysis of accuracy of CTU, contrast-enhanced MRI and CEUS in qualitative diagnosis of renal space-occupying lesions
Linjie WU ; Ying YU ; Xiaojie BAI ; Zihao QI ; Hang ZHENG ; Zhongqiang GUO
Journal of Modern Urology 2025;30(1):48-52
[Objective] To compare the diagnostic accuracy of three imaging modalities, inlducing CT urography (CTU), contrast-enhanced MRI (CE-MRI), and contrast-enhanced ultrasound (CEUS) in the qualitative diagnosis of renal space-occupying lesions. [Methods] A retrospective analysis was performed on 542 patients with renal lesions confirmed by surgical pathology in our hospital during Jan.2019 and May 2024.The diagnostic results of CTU, CE-MRI and CEUS were compared and analyzed based on the patients' clinical and pathological data. [Results] The diagnostic accuracy rate of CTU, CE-MRI and CEUS were 84.50%, 83.14% and 86.14%, respectively.For the 161 patients who underwent all three examinations, CEUS was significantly more accurate than CTU (84.16% vs. 77.02%, P=0.018), while there was no significant difference between CTU or CEUS and CE-MRI (79.81%) (P>0.05). Further analysis found that for lesions ≤4 cm, the accuracy of the three examinations was as follows: CEUS=CTU 79.55%, CE-MRI 76.14%, with no significant difference (P>0.05). However, for lesions >4 cm, CEUS ranked the first, followed by CE-MRI and CTU (89.73% vs. 84.25% vs. 73.97%), and CEUS and CE-MRI were better than CTU (P<0.05). Additionally, for the diagnosis of clear cell renal carcinoma and benign renal space-occupying lesions, there was no statistically significant difference among the three imaging modalities (P>0.05), while for the qualitative diagnosis of non-clear cell renal carcinoma, CEUS ranked the first, followed by CE-MRI and CTU (83.87% vs. 74.19% vs. 56.45%), and CE-MRI and CEUS were better than CTU (P<0.05). [Conclusion] All of them have important diagnostic value, and the appropriate selection should be based on patients' specifc conditions.CEUS and CE-MRI are more accurate in the qualitative diagnosis of renal space-occupying lesions than CTU, especially for large lesions and non-clear cell carcinoma.
2.Knockdown of chemokine receptor 3 inhibits hepatoblastoma cell proliferation and migration by weakening Wnt/β-catenin signaling pathway
Dao-Kui DING ; Yu-Hang YUAN ; Yan-An LI ; Xi-Chun CUI ; He-Ying YANG ; Jia DU ; Yang-Guang SU
Chinese Pharmacological Bulletin 2024;40(12):2347-2354
Aim To investigate the role and mecha-nism of CXC chemokine receptor 3(CXCR3)in hepa-toblastoma(HB).Methods The expression of CX-CR3 was detected by immunohistochemical and West-ern blot in 16 cases of HB tissue and adjacent normal liver tissue.The HB cells(Huh-6 and HepT1)were transfected with Con-shRNA,CXCR3-shRNA1,and CXCR3-shRNA2,respectively,and then divided into the Con-shRNA group,CXCR3-shRNA1 group,and CXCR3-shRNA2 group.Cell proliferation was detected by CCK-8 assay and EdU staining.Cell migration and invasion were detected by scratch and Transwell as-says.The expressions of β-catenin,c-Myc,cyclin D1,MMP-7 and MMP-9 were detected by Western blot.The tumor formation and tumor volume in each group were assessed using nude mouse xenograft tumor model,while the expressions of MMP-9 and Ki67 in tumor tissue were examined by immunohistochemistry.Results The expression of CXCR3 was up-regulated in HB tissue(P<0.01).Compared to the Con-shR-NA group,the viability,proliferation,migration and invasion of Huh-6 and HepT1 cells in the CXCR3-shR-NA1 and CXCR3-shRNA2 groups were reduced(P<0.01),the expressions of the Wnt/β-catenin signaling pathway related proteins were attenuated(P<0.01),the tumor grew slowly and the volume was significantly reduced(P<0.01),and the expressions of MMP-9 and Ki67 in tumor tissue decreased(P<0.01).Con-clusions Downregulation of CXCR3 hinders the pro-liferation and migration of HB cells,potentially as-cribed to the attenuation of Wnt/β-catenin signaling regulation.
3.Prevalence of severe fever with thrombocytopenia syndrome virus in ticks and molecular phylogenetic study of viruses in an epidemic area of Suizhou, Hubei Province
DAI Ying ; LIU Cong ; ZHUANG Hang ; YUE Miaomiao ; ZHANG Yating ; HU Bing
China Tropical Medicine 2024;24(4):426-
Abstract: Objective To study severe fever with thrombocytopenia syndrome virus (SFTSV) in tick samples from different species and genera in Suizhou City, Hubei Province, China, and to explore the phylogenetic relationship between ticks and patients sources of viruses at the molecular evolutionary level. Methods In 2016 and 2017, over a continuous two-year period, 1 158 ticks were collected from Suizhou, Hubei, and their species and genera were identified. Meanwhile, 86 serum samples were collected to detect SFTSV RNA by real-time quantitative reverse transcription-PCR. All viral RNA-positive supernatants of tick homogenates were inoculated into Vero cells for viral isolation, and full genome sequencing of isolated strains was conducted. Phylogenetic tree research on SFTSV strains from ticks and cases was performed using the bootstrapped maximum-likelihood (1 000 iterations) method with Molecular Evolutionary Genetics Analysis (MEGA) software, ver. 11.0 to provide confidence estimates. Results Haemaphysalis longicornis, Ixodes sinensis, and Rhipicephalus microplus were the dominant species (95.34%) in Suizhou City, Hubei Province, China. Tick samples were pooled according to their species and developmental stage, yielding 832 pools, of which 4 were positive for SFTSV by qRT-PCR. The overall minimum infection rate (MIR) in the region was 0.35%. One SFTSV strain named HB 2016-P35, was successfully isolated from Haemaphysalis longicornis and demonstrated high homology to 16 previously reported patient-derived viruses in Hubei Province, especially to the human strain HB 2017-49 from the same region, with a genome similarity of 99.9%. In addition, the molecular phylogenetic analysis revealed five distinct SFTSV genotypes in Hubei, covering almost all currently known SFTSV genotypes. Conclusions Some areas of Suizhou City, Hubei Province, demonstrate a relatively low level of SFTSV carrying and transmission by ticks. The new SFTSV strain isolated from ticks exhibits similar genotype characteristics and high sequence homology with viruses carried by cases in surrounding cases. The study suggests that tick-to-human transmission is most likely the pathway for human infection with SFTSV, highlighting the need for continual and long-term monitoring of tick carriage of SFTSV in endemic areas.
4.Clinical management of thrombocytopenia in cirrhosis
Jianping LI ; Ying TAN ; Hang SUN ; Ganqiu LIN ; Binbin CHEN ; Yue WU ; Zhiwei XIE ; Yaping WANG ; Aiqi LU ; Yujuan GUAN
Chinese Journal of Hepatology 2024;32(6):489-492
Thrombocytopenia is one of the common complications of cirrhotic patients, which can induce an increasing bleeding risk and closely correlate with bleeding following invasive procedures. Consequently, how to respond to thrombocytopenia is crucial for improving the prognosis of patients with cirrhosis. This article reviews the main mechanisms of cirrhosis concurrent with thrombocytopenia, as well as the corresponding clinical management strategies.
5.Ultrasonic elastography and superb microvascular imaging for diagnosing cervical cancer:Comparison on single method and their combination
Yuying HANG ; Ying ZHANG ; Hong WEI ; Binbin LI ; Chao WANG ; Yang JIANG ; Xin YANG
Chinese Journal of Medical Imaging Technology 2024;40(7):1087-1091
Objective To observe the value of shear wave elastography(SWE),superb microvascular imaging(SMI)and their combination with conventional ultrasound for diagnosing cervical cancer.Methods Data of 178 patients with cervical lesion confirmed by pathology were retrospectively analyzed.The patients were divided into malignant group(n=32)and benign group(n=146),and those in benign group were further divided into low-grade or high-grade cervical intraepithelial neoplasia subgroups,cervical leiomyosarcoma subgroup,cervical polyps subgroup and cervicitis subgroup.The manifestations of lesion on conventional ultrasound,SWE and SMI were observed,and the mean value of Young's modulus(Emean)and SMI flow index(Ratio)were collected.The optimal cut-off value of SWE Emean and SMI Ratio were obtained with receiver operating characteristic(ROC)curves,and the classification of benign or malignant lesions were predicted.The consistency of predictive results and pathology results were assessed with the Kappa test.The diagnostic efficacies of conventional ultrasound,SWE and SMI alone and their combination were compared.Results The age of patients in malignant group was higher than that in benign group(P<0.05).SWE Emean and SMI Ratio were both higher in malignant group than those in each benign subgroup(all P<0.05).Taken 44.35 kPa and 3.95% as the best cut-off values,the consistency of SWE Emean classification results and pathological results was good(Kappa=0.818),while of SMI Ratio was moderate(Kappa=0.453).The efficacy of conventional ultrasound,SWE and SMI alone for classifying benign and malignant cervical lesions(AUC=0.845,0.914,0.892)were all higher than that of their combination(AUC=0.806,all adjusted P<0.05).The sensitivity of SWE and SMI for diagnosing cervical cancer was 90.60% and 93.78% respectively,with specificity of 95.20% and 72.60%,respectively.Conclusion SWE hag higher efficacy for diagnosing cervical cancer,while SMI had better sensitivity but lower specificity.Combination of conventional ultrasound,SWE and SWI did not increase the efficacy of ultrasound for diagnosing cervical cancer.
6.Application and Considerations of Cohort Study in Effectiveness Evaluation of Traditional Chinese Medicine in the Prevention and Treatment of Diabetes
Sicheng WANG ; Jiaxing TIAN ; Ying ZHANG ; Boxun ZHANG ; Anzhu WANG ; Xing HANG ; Zishan JIN ; Linhua ZHAO
Journal of Traditional Chinese Medicine 2024;65(14):1438-1442
Through the systematic analysis of the current research results on the effectiveness of traditional Chinese medicine(TCM) in the prevention and treatment of diabetes and its promotion dilemma, it is believed that cohort study, as an observational research method, is particularly suitable for evaluating complex and individualized interventions such as traditional Chinese medicine in the prevention and treatment of diabetes. Considering the design features and relevant practices of prospective cohort studies, it is specifically proposed to carry out prospective cohort studies using a modern TCM diagnostic and treatment system for diabetes, centered on "state-targeted differentiation and treatment", and framed by "classification-staging-syndrome differentiation". Focused on personalized prevention and treatment, long-term multidimensional assessment of therapeutic effectiveness and syndrome changes, this paper gives in-depth exploration of the advantages and value of applying prospective cohort studies in the effectiveness evaluation of TCM in prevention and treatment of diabetes, aiming to provide insights for clinical researches on TCM for diabetes.
7.Structure-based development of potent and selective type-II kinase inhibitors of RIPK1.
Ying QIN ; Dekang LI ; Chunting QI ; Huaijiang XIANG ; Huyan MENG ; Jingli LIU ; Shaoqing ZHOU ; Xinyu GONG ; Ying LI ; Guifang XU ; Rui ZU ; Hang XIE ; Yechun XU ; Gang XU ; Zheng ZHANG ; Shi CHEN ; Lifeng PAN ; Ying LI ; Li TAN
Acta Pharmaceutica Sinica B 2024;14(1):319-334
Receptor-interacting serine/threonine-protein kinase 1 (RIPK1) functions as a key regulator in inflammation and cell death and is involved in mediating a variety of inflammatory or degenerative diseases. A number of allosteric RIPK1 inhibitors (RIPK1i) have been developed, and some of them have already advanced into clinical evaluation. Recently, selective RIPK1i that interact with both the allosteric pocket and the ATP-binding site of RIPK1 have started to emerge. Here, we report the rational development of a new series of type-II RIPK1i based on the rediscovery of a reported but mechanistically atypical RIPK3i. We also describe the structure-guided lead optimization of a potent, selective, and orally bioavailable RIPK1i, 62, which exhibits extraordinary efficacies in mouse models of acute or chronic inflammatory diseases. Collectively, 62 provides a useful tool for evaluating RIPK1 in animal disease models and a promising lead for further drug development.
8.Assessment of respiratory protection competency of staff in healthcare facilities
Hui-Xue JIA ; Xi YAO ; Mei-Hua HU ; Bing-Li ZHANG ; Xin-Ying SUN ; Zi-Han LI ; Ming-Zhuo DENG ; Lian-He LU ; Jie LI ; Li-Hong SONG ; Jian-Yu LU ; Xue-Mei SONG ; Hang GAO ; Liu-Yi LI
Chinese Journal of Infection Control 2024;23(1):25-31
Objective To understand the respiratory protection competency of staff in hospitals.Methods Staff from six hospitals of different levels and characteristics in Beijing were selected,including doctors,nurses,medical technicians,and servicers,to conduct knowledge assessment on respiratory protection competency.According to exposure risks of respiratory infectious diseases,based on actual cases and daily work scenarios,content of respira-tory protection competency assessment was designed from three aspects:identification of respiratory infectious di-seases,transmission routes and corresponding protection requirements,as well as correct selection and use of masks.The assessment included 6,6,and 8 knowledge points respectively,with 20 knowledge points in total,all of which were choice questions.For multiple-choice questions,full marks,partial marks,and no mark were given respective-ly if all options were correct,partial options were correct and without incorrect options,and partial options were correct but with incorrect options.Difficulty and discrimination analyses on question of each knowledge point was conducted based on classical test theory.Results The respiratory protection competency knowledge assessment for 326 staff members at different risk levels in 6 hospitals showed that concerning the 20 knowledge points,more than 60%participants got full marks for 6 points,while the proportion of full marks for other questions was relatively low.Less than 10%participants got full marks for the following 5 knowledge points:types of airborne diseases,types of droplet-borne diseases,conventional measures for the prevention and control of healthcare-associated infec-tion with respiratory infectious diseases,indications for wearing respirators,and indications for wearing medical protective masks.Among the 20 knowledge questions,5,1,and 14 questions were relatively easy,medium,and difficult,respectively;6,1,4,and 9 questions were with discrimination levels of ≥0.4,0.30-0.39,0.20-0.29,and ≤0.19,respectively.Conclusion There is still much room for hospital staff to improve their respiratory protection competency,especially in the recognition of diseases with different transmission routes and the indications for wearing different types of masks.
9.The relationship between stress perception and sleep quality among college students: chain mediating effect of expression inhibition and anxiety emotions
Chinese Journal of Behavioral Medicine and Brain Science 2024;33(1):51-56
Objective:To explore the relationship between stress perception and sleep quality among college students, as well as the chain mediating role of expression inhibition and anxiety emotions.Methods:From October to December 2022, a cross-sectional survey was conducted among 785 college students using the perceived stress scale (PSS-14), emotion regulation questionnaire (ERQ), self-rating anxiety scale (SAS), and Pittsburgh sleep quality index (PSQI). SPSS 26.0 software was used for common method bias testing, Pearson correlation analysis, and stratified regression analysis.PROCESS 3.5 macro program was used for mediating effect test.Results:(1) The correlation analysis results indicated that there were significant positive correlations between stress perception (39.22±7.63), expression inhibition (15.95±4.28), anxiety (45.85±11.70) and sleep quality (5.87±3.28)( r=0.120-0.596, all P<0.05). (2) The results of path analysis showed that stress perception could directly predict sleep quality, with a effect size of 0.243 (95% CI=0.172-0.313). Stress perception could indirectly affect sleep quality through anxiety emotion, with a effect size of 0.229 (95% CI=0.178-0.283). Stress perception could affect sleep quality through the chain mediation of expression inhibition and anxiety emotion, and the effect size was 0.010 (95% CI=0.002-0.019). Conclusion:Stress perception can directly predict sleep quality, and can also indirectly predict sleep quality through partial mediating effects of anxiety and chain mediating effects of expression inhibition and anxiety.
